When conducting clinical trials for medical devices, it is critical to have clear and concise agreements in place between the sponsor, investigator, and institution conducting the study. An investigator agreement for device studies template serves as a contract outlining the responsibilities and obligations of all parties involved in the trial.
Here`s what you need to know about an investigator agreement for device studies template:
1. Purpose
The investigator agreement serves as a legal document that outlines the key terms and conditions of the clinical trial. It defines the roles and responsibilities of the sponsor, investigator, and institution, ensuring that everyone involved understands their obligations and commitments.
2. Scope
The template covers a broad range of topics, including:
– Protocol compliance
– Confidentiality
– Financial considerations
– Data management and publication
– Intellectual property rights
– Adverse event reporting
It is essential to ensure that all necessary aspects are included in the template to avoid any confusion or misunderstandings later on.
3. Protocol Compliance
The investigator agreement template outlines the protocol for the study, including the treatment regimen, patient selection criteria, and data collection methods. It also includes provisions for compliance with regulatory requirements and ethical standards for conducting clinical research.
4. Confidentiality
The confidentiality clause in the template ensures that all parties involved in the clinical trial maintain confidentiality and protect sensitive information, including patient data and results from the study.
5. Financial Considerations
The agreement outlines the financial arrangements between the sponsor and the investigator, including payment schedules, expenses, and reimbursement of costs incurred during the trial. It also includes provisions for the disclosure of financial interests and potential conflicts of interest.
6. Data Management and Publication
The agreement identifies the ownership and management of data generated during the study. It outlines the process for analyzing, interpreting, and publishing study results.
7. Intellectual Property Rights
The intellectual property clause in the template outlines the ownership and use of any intellectual property that may arise from the trial. This includes patents, copyrights, and any other proprietary rights.
8. Adverse Event Reporting
The agreement requires the investigator to report any adverse events that may occur during the clinical trial to the sponsor and the relevant regulatory authorities in a timely manner.
